Summary

CVE-2025-4231 is a high-severity Command Injection (CWE-77) vulnerability in Paloaltonetworks Pan-Os. Its CVSS base score is 8.6 (High).

Operationally, ranked in the top 29.0% of CVEs by exploit likelihood; it is not currently listed in the CISA KEV catalog.

Vulnerability details

A command injection vulnerability in Palo Alto Networks PAN-OS® enables an authenticated administrative user to perform actions as the root user. The attacker must have network access to the management web interface and successfully authenticate to exploit this issue. Cloud…

more

NGFW and Prisma Access are not impacted by this vulnerability.
